agalloch

/uh-gal-uhk, ag-uh-lok/US // əˈgæl ək, ˈæg əˌlɒk //UK // (əˈɡælək) //

龙舌兰

Definitions

n.名词 noun
  1. 1
    • : the fragrant, resinous wood of an East Indian tree, Aquilaria agallocha, of the mezereum family, used as incense in Asia.

Examples

  • Aloes: the fragrant resin of the agalloch or lign-aloe of Scripture.

  • Ea′gle-wood, another name for agalloch or calambac; Spread′-ea′gle (see Spread).
